Black Kies and White Kies
The group is divided into 2 sets of 3 members, the "Black Kies" and the "White Kies". The "Black Kies" mostly done the rapping and the "White Kies" would do the vocals. Though they both danced but sometimes is lined up according to Kies. To be clearer, The Black Kies are the 3 oldest members and the White Kies are the younger members, respectively.
"Black Kies:"
*Eun Ji Won (은지원, leader)
*Lee Jae Jin (이재진, rap, choreography)
*Kim Jae Duc (김재덕, rap, choreography)"White Kies:"
*Kang Sung Hoon (강성훈, lead vocals)
*Ko Ji Yong (고지용, vocals, rap)
*Jang Su Won (장수원, vocals)Formation
Daesung Entertainment copresident was in vacation inHawaii . He saw a youngEun Ji Won andKang Sung Hoon dancing. He cast them at a nightclub.Kim Jae Duc andLee Jae Jin were in a dance group called 'Quicksilvers' in their home town ofBusan . One of the members sent in a tape to Daesung. Juno (Who was inSeo Taiji and Boys at the time) called in Jae Duc for his group called The Young Turks Club, but he decided Jae Duc did not fit, so he sent Jae Duc toDSP and they cast him in.Lee Jae Jin stayed behind to help Quicksilvers, but Jae Duc insisted DSP to cast him. During an open audition,Jang Su Won was cast and accepted. Finally,Ko Ji Yong was introduced to DSP by Sung Hoon because they were friends since elementary.History

April 15 ,1997 on Music Tank, performing their firstrelease 'Haak Won Byul Gohk.' Their first album was released onMay 15 ,1997 . Their amazing talent and skills brought them much attention as they performed five tracks from their first album. Each track different from the previous, displaying the many sides of SechsKies.Without fail, the number and dedication of SechsKies' fans increased as SechsKies did their first goodbye show, getting ready for their first official fan club meeting. Their first meeting took place on
July 21 ,1997 . Much impressed with SechsKies work, they were invited to perform at the SBS Super Concert inLos Angeles ,California in September 1997. With much anticipation, SechsKies returned to the spotlight with their second album. Their comeback show was onKMTV 's Choong Jun 100% Show onOctober 30 ,1997 . They performed their first release 'Kisado.' The second album was released onNovember 15 ,1997 . Much like their first album, SechsKies had several songs from many different genres of music and they exhibited nothing but the best within themselves. SechsKies held their first headlining concert onDecember 21 ,1997 . By spring of 1998, SechsKies was quickly becoming a household name for many families around the world. Several executives in theKorean Music Industry noticed SechsKies talent and asked them to perform in a musical called 'Alibaba and the 40 Thieves' with fellow gasoo JinJoo. They also decided to produce a movie, which they asked SechsKies to star in. The musical ran fromApril 25 toMay 5 ,1998 . The soundtrack was released shortly after with several songs performed by SechsKies on it.SechsKies quickly took their place in front of the camera soon after. On
July 5 ,1998 , SechsKies did their 3rdalbum comeback onSBS Inki Gayo with the song 'Crying Game.' The second meeting of their official fan club was to be a two day inauguration held fromJuly 12 -July 13 ,1998 , but due to several issues, SechsKies had to delay that meeting until the end of July.Eun Ji Won , leader of SechsKies, started showing off more of his personal talent as he took part in the production of their third album. While they performed for their third album, SechsKies released their first movie. The six members starred in the movie 'Seventeen,' which opened onJuly 17 ,1998 . Despite everything they found themselves involved in, SechsKies never ceased to impress and amaze their fans. The soundtrack for the movie became known as SechsKies 'special album,' or 3.5 jib. This album was released onOctober 31 ,1998 and they released two songs, 'Couple' and 'Nuh Rul Boh Neh Myun,' which they performed until the end of January. OnNovember 30 ,1998 , a special SechsKies photo album was released.At the end of every year, all the major broadcasting stations in
Korea come together and hold several award shows known as DaeSang Awards. After theDecember 18 -December 31 , 1998 award shows, SechsKies went home with several DaeSang awards proving that all their hard work was well worth the sacrifices SechsKies has made for their fans. SechsKies spent more of the month of January in 1999, holding concerts throughout Korea. Starting onJanuary 4 ,1999 in MokPo Gongyun and ending onJanuary 21 ,1999 inDaegu . SechsKies was now a living legend within thegayo industry, breaking the barriers of different genres of music, proving thatKorea n music is much more than the traditional trot music our parents once forced us to listen to.On
April 5 ,1999 SechsKies released their firstconcert video, recorded from their hugest concert to date, theSeoul Concert onFebruary 25 ,1999 . They also released a concert album that went with the video onApril 10 ,1999 . They performed a song sung byKang Sung Hoon called 'My Love' from this album. OnApril 18 ,1999 , SechsKies held a two yearanniversary special official fan club meeting.After all the sleepless nights of performing concerts and working on their next album, SechsKies finally returned to the studio and created their fourth album. Released in early
September 1999 , SechsKies performed a song appropriately titled, Comeback as well as 'Yeh Gam' and 'Geu Dae Rul Mum Chu.' This album had a lot more input from the members of the group, several of them writing and producing tracks for it. At 2pm on
May 18 ,2000 , SechsKies held a press conference to announce their inevitable departure from thegayo scene as the group 'SechsKies.' As a few members shed tears, they explained their situation in little detail. It was rumored thatEun Ji Won andKang Sung Hoon might form a duet underDSP , or at least stay within the entertainment world.Kim Jae Duc will stay with DSP as adance instructor /choreographer .Lee Jae Jin might join JaeDuc as aDSP choreographer, or he might just return to school out of the limelight along withJang Su Won .Ko Ji Yong has expressed an interest in becoming an actor now that SechsKies has ended its era. Eun Ji Won became a rapper, releasing 4 successful albums and working with fellow DSP labelmate,Lee Hyo Ri .Kang Sung Hoon has also released 4 albums.Kim Jae Duc andJang Su Won collaborated withClick-B to form a new group under DSP, calledJnC .Lee Jae Jin has made his solo career and also released many albums.Ko Ji Yong however has not chosen to pursue a career in music. Ji Yong is now inLos Angeles ,California . Jang Su Won has opened his own clothing line. Eun Ji Won is working on a 5th album release, Kang Sung Hoon returned from the military, andJ-Walk is working on a 3rd album.Discography
